In August of 2004 I began to seriously research the families of my dad Ray English and my mom Mary Evelyn Pool.
Ancestors of my two Grandfather's ENGLISH and POOL families as well as ancestors of my two Grandmother's TALLEY and PITCOCK families ventured out from Virgina in the late 1700's and early 1800's. Taking four different paths via Kentucky, Tennessee, North Carolina, Georgia, Alabama and Texas, four of them eventually made their way to Franklin County, Arkansas where my parents were born.
